Hot Shooting Leads MSJ Men's Basketball Past R-H

TERRE HAUTE, Ind. -- Rose-Hulman Institute of Technology rallied from a 10-point deficit in the final three minutes to force overtime, before Mount St. Joseph hit 16-16 free throws in the extra session to earn a 90-73 victory on Saturday afternoon at Hulbert Arena.

Joel Scudder led the Mount St. Joseph offense with 37 points, including a perfect 10-10 on the free throw line and six steals.  Erik Edwards added 15 points, Andrew Finley scored 12 and Travis Combs pitched in 11 for the Lions.

Senior Matt Loesing led the Rose-Hulman offense with a career-high 21 points.  Loesing also grabbed nine rebounds and finished 8-15 from the field.

Senior Jimmy Miller scored 18 points and added six rebounds, and sophomore Stephen Schueth pitched in with 12 points, five rebounds and five assists.  Senior Tyler Duffy also reached double figures for Rose-Hulman with 10 points.

Mount St. Joseph led 65-54 with 3:54 remaining, before Rose-Hulman scored the last 11 points of regulation to force overtime.  Loesing, senior Dillon Reynolds and Miller hit two free throws to start the run and bring the margin down to 65-60.  Three straight points from Loesing brought the margin down to 65-63 with 46.8 seconds left.

Rose-Hulman forced an Engineer turnover on the next posssession, getting the ball back with 24 seconds left down 65-63.  Schueth drove to the basket and scored a layup with four seconds left to tie the score at 65-65.  Scudder narrowly missed a halfcourt shot at the buzzer and the game reached overtime.

Mount St. Joseph hit a perfect 16-16 free throws in the extra session to pull away from Rose-Hulman and earn the victory.  The Lions finished 26-27 on the foul line for the day.

Mount St. Joseph improved to 3-3 and 2-0 in HCAC play, while Rose-Hulman dropped to 3-3 and 0-1 in league games.  The Fightin' Engineers return to action at home in a conference matchup against Franklin College on Wednesday at 7:30 p.m.
